Search Engine Specialist
The candidate for this multi-faceted position is responsible for developing and executing Search Engine Optimization strategies, managing email campaigns, and performing campaign and website analysis.
This Search Engine Specialist will concentrate on supporting the marketing effort by maintaining the necessary website infrastructure, including a strong emphasis on identifying and implementing strategies for improved search engine placement and developing and maintaining website services that will support the operational functionality of client websites. This individual may also be responsible for conducting other technical functions in support of the client marketing efforts. These duties may include performing competitive product analysis; writing technical reviews of product features; structuring SQL queries in order to generate email address lists; enhancing lead generation creating capture and reporting systems using PHP and SQL, executing the technical aspect of email marketing campaigns, and generating reports for management.
The Search Engine Specialist position includes the following responsibilities:
- Working with clients and internal team to analyze and optimize websites against specific marketing metrics - adding, modifying, and removing placements as necessary
- Continually monitoring, testing, revising, and updating placements within existing deals
- On an on-going basis, generating multiple reports from both internal tracking tools and partners' external reporting tools, and aggregate data in a useful format to generate report(s) on findings.
- Providing strategic thinking in regards to measuring, analyzing, and reporting on campaign performance.

SEO Job
SEO Manager
The candidate for this position must be energetic, proactive, and analytically-minded. The Search Engine Optimization Manager (SEO Manager) is responsible for delivering best practices to help NetSearch Direct clients achieve improved rankings in organic search results on search engines including Google, MSN, Yahoo!, and Ask Jeeves/Teoma. The SEO Manager is accountable for developing, implementing, and managing SEO campaigns for an incredible roster of clients.
Prior Search Engine Optimization experience is essential for this role; candidates who do not possess SEO experience will not be considered
The Search Engine Optimization Manager position includes the following responsibilities:
- Translating clients' business goals into successful SEO strategies
- Performing information gathering services including technical website analysis, competitive/keyword research, and link analysis
- Optimizing various website elements including website structure, link popularity, and copy writing
- Developing on-going customer reports that include qualitative and quantitative trends for ongoing SEO efforts
- Establishing and maintaining project management processes to manage multiple SEO projects simultaneously
- Work with client to establish traffic and member growth goals
- Staying abreast of search engine behaviors, news, and strategies, and reporting key developments to the other team members
- Developing detailed performance reports and analysis throughout each month for clients
- Working with cross functional departments to develop and track all details of SEO initiatives
- Managing technical staff
